Abstract
The invention is a double motor power unit, suitably for being mounted onto a bicycle frame, which is fitted with at least two motors (7), at least one power supply (13), bearings (8), crank shaft pinion gearhead (11), at least one propulsor pinion gearhead (10) for each motor, at least one planetary gearbox (15) for each motor, and at least one central processor unit (12). It is characterized in that the propulsor pinion gearheads (10) are connected to pinions with dynamometric system (19), having an at least approximately identical axis, and to planetary gearboxes (15) through the pinions, while the inside of the bearings (8) is in fixed connection with the crank shaft (9) and the outside of the bearing (8) is in fixed connection with the crank shaft pinion gearhead (11). The invention is also the procedure for placing the power unit according to claim suitably into a bicycle frame.

[0028] The presented devices have numerous advantages. The power unit is an invention that can be used for riding bicycles and can be built into a bicycle frame. The power unit can be used to supplement bicycles used for hobby and tourism related purposes in order to make uphill riding less exhausting and to facilitate longer trips. The power unit according to the invention has double motors, thus quasi consisting of two, almost identical power unit systems. The two motors drive the crank shaft pinion gearhead with double momentum and double performance. Another important advantage of the invention is that the user makes use of the support when it is actually needed, instead of using it all the time, as in the case of inventions belonging to the state of the art. Another advantage of the solution is that it is absolutely undetectable from the outside, meaning that it is quiet and the bicycle can be transported easily due to its small weight. It can be fitted into a car or placed on a roof rack easily. Another important advantage is that the bicycle will remain easy to manoeuvre due to the support provided to the pedal axis. Another advantage of the invention is that the motor does not keep rotating the axis when it is not driven by human force, due to the installed pinion with dynamometric system. This also makes the support undetectable. The device also keeps the motor free from damage in case of an accident, when the crank shaft stops unexpectedly due to any hindrance to the pedals. This also protects the crank shaft from breaking under the powerful force. The system that can also be driven backward makes the operation of the device even more silent. This is achieved so that the pinion with dynamometric system prevents the propulsor pinion gearhead from damages when driving backward unexpectedly. The interruption of driving the bicycle by human force results in great and unexpected momentum on the device, which may cause damage to the gearheads. The pinion with dynamometric system protects the gearheads against the harmful impact of the momentum, like a torque wrench. A round canal and volutions are implemented in the pinion with dynamometric system, so that ball bearings are located in each round canal, pressed down by a spring. If any strike or load reaches the pre-set value, the ball bearing pressed down by the spring can move in the round canal to the next volution, thereby reducing the pressure on the pinion with dynamometric system. Due to its geometry, the double motor power unit can be driven backward and, when switched off, the bicycle can be driven by foot without friction or rotation by the cogwheels, thereby making the power unit undetectable. If the user starts driving the pedals backward unexpectedly, the pinion with dynamometric system prevents any damage to the propulsor pinion gearhead. After installing the device according to the invention, the weight of the bicycle may be kept below 8.5 kg. Due to the low position of the centre of gravity, the user does not even notice that he is riding a bicycle with electric support. When the support is not turned on, the bicycle is a normal bicycle just like any other bicycle. Fitting the power unit according to the invention enables tired, less trained, or even older or ill people to do sports activities under more difficult circumstances and to complete longer distances and uphill rides. The invention enables efficient movement with a bicycle without any lactic acid being produced in the muscles, without the heart rate going to high, so that human power and the momentum of the power unit, as well as the ratio of these two factors can be regulated, thereby enabling the rehabilitation of injured people. This provides the users with an excellent opportunity, as the user of a bicycle fitted with such a device can travel to places and can ride longer distances by combining his own power and the assistance of the power unit, without losing the fun of doing sports, that cannot be matched by using other bicycles, rollers, or similar items that are not equipped with the power unit according to the invention. It is also advantageous that the bicycles can be personalized. For example, it can be set when the power unit should switch on and from what time the motor should provide assistance. The central processor unit of the device can be a simple button, a knob, a mileage meter, a mobile phone, a rotation meter, or even a heart rate meter. For example, it can be set that the motor turns on when the heart rate is high and keeps providing assistance until the heart rate drops below a desired threshold. It is a very important advantage that the power unit according to the description can be fitted into any bicycle frame, due to the design of the house of the unit. This advantage—i.e. that no changes to the bicycle frame are required as the invention can be fitted into almost any existing bicycle frame—is also ensured by the fact that the power unit can be fitted into a vertical seat tube or a tilted frame tube. For example and among others, the one part of the power unit may be installed in the seat tube and the other part may be installed in the tilted frame tube. Thus, the power unit increases the performance/weight ratio of the bicycle and biker while the power unit remains undetectable and silent and the weight of the bicycle barely increases, without any impairment to traditional usability and appearance of the bicycle. It is also an important advantage that the power source for the unit can be placed anywhere on the bicycle or the user, even in the flask or inside the bicycle frame if discretion is necessary. The power source can be a battery or any other unit that produces and/or stores electricity that is suitable for the purpose. The capacity of the power source can be personalized, and batteries with larger capacity can run the motor for longer periods. The novelty and an important advantage of the solution is that no resistance is provided and the cogwheels and the motor is protected against damage and wear when no support is provided, due to the bearing that runs freely on the crank shaft.
